Finding a treadmill that is suitable for your height is the most important factor to acquiring a high-quality one. Taller runners may have a difficult time using treadmills that are designed for long strides. This means that they may end up hurting themselves or compromising their speed. Treadmills specifically designed for taller people have larger decks than the average treadmill. This allows for tall runners to maintain a safe speed while running comfortably.
Treadmills with different incline percentages can also be an asset. By adding the 5%-10 percent incline to your run you can boost your fitness and make it more challenging. This is especially beneficial for runners who are looking to increase their endurance and stamina.
The motor's power is an important factor to consider when purchasing a treadmill. The industry standard for a motor on a treadmill is 2.5 CHP. Any motor that is less powerful than 2.5 CHP is likely to have problems running for extended periods of time.
